I feel kind of dirty posting this video. Not because it stars Hilter, I have no problem poking fun at the Nazis, but because this whole remixing of Downfall business is old and tired. What started out several years ago as an original and brilliant concept in the world of online humour, has now transformed into a production factory that produces a new 4 minute video every time someone has something mildly amusing to say about anything. The video below, which you’ve seen before, has subtitles that show how pissed off Hitler is that LTE has no native support for voice and SMS. We’ve covered this issue in the past, and many of the industry players, from handset makers, to operators, to infrastructure people, have agreed to implement an IMS based system known as the “One Voice” initiative. VoLGA sounded like a good idea, I and many others supported it, but Hitler would rather blow his brains out. Watch and enjoy:
